Waiting times for mental health treatment forcing patients into A&E

SPIRALLING waiting times for mental health treatment is forcing many desperate patients to turn to A&E departments or the police to get help, doctors have warned. 

Around one in five patients are waiting more than three months to get treatment, according to a survey by the Royal College of Psychiatrists, with 43 per cent saying the delay led to their mental health deteriorating. 

The research involved 535 adults with mental illnesses.
